Position Summary:

The Employment Specialist isresponsible for providing workforce development services to participants of theAdult Services Reentry Program. Specifically, the Employment Specialist createsrelationships with employment partners and then works as a liaison between themand program participants to match participants with open positions. TheEmployment Specialists also conduct mock interviews, create resumes, and conductjob fairs.

 

Job Responsibilities:

·      Matching job openings tocandidates 

·      Maintaining candidatedatabases 

·      Conducting outreach via email andphone 

·      Testing skills, conducting mockinterviews, and creating resumes 

·      Developing professionalrelationships with employers and placement agencies 

·      Monitoring job performance andwage levels 

·      Referring clients to benefitscounseling

·      Helping clients report earnings

·      Assessing clients' vocationalfunctioning
